On Monday 20 March 2006 11:01, Donald Maner wrote:
> With the release of FC5, I figured I'd start the discussion to gauge the
> amount of support for keeping FC2 updates going. 
> As specified in the FAQ, Fedora Legacy will pick it up and maintain it for
> two additional Fedora Core release cycles. 
> I believe FC1 still has the following to warrant continued work, what about
> FC2?

FC6 Test 2 would be the time in which FC2 would be eligible for the chopping 
block.  Personally I'd like to see it go unless I get STRONG compelling 
arguments to keep it.  Legacy is an extender, but not an indefinite one.  
Longer life span needs ought to be using RHEL or one of the free rebuilds.

I'd also entertain pasturing FC1 at the same time.
